ChargePoint, a leading player in the electric vehicle (EV) charging sector, is transforming the landscape with its innovative Omni Port. As automakers shift towards Tesla's connector standards, ChargePoint’s new plug aims to simplify and standardise the charging experience for all battery-powered vehicles. The introduction of the Omni Port addresses a critical challenge in the EV industry— the lack of a unified charging standard.
Addressing the Need for Standardisation
The EV market has long grappled with the issue of multiple charging connectors. In the United States, the Combined Charging Standard (CCS) and Tesla's North American Charging Standard (NACS) dominate the scene. This fragmentation often forces EV drivers to carry multiple adapters, complicating the charging process. ChargePoint’s Omni Port emerges as a solution to this problem, integrating the most widely used connector types into a single plug compatible with both AC and DC chargers.
The Functionality of Omni Port
ChargePoint's Omni Port promises a seamless charging experience for all EV users. By entering their vehicle’s make and model into the ChargePoint app, drivers can effortlessly initiate charging. The system automatically selects the appropriate connector type, eliminating the need for adapters. Those who prefer not to use the app can simply choose the correct connector on the charger's screen. Additionally, the Omni Port supports credit card payments, offering flexibility for users who do not wish to use the app.
ChargePoint designed the Omni Port with versatility in mind. It accommodates vehicles with various charging port locations, thanks to its cable management system. Moreover, it supports vehicles with 800-volt architecture, enabling maximum charging speeds for extended durations. This adaptability ensures that all EVs, regardless of make or model, can benefit from efficient charging.

Second, ChargePoint's move aligns with the industry's trend towards adopting Tesla's NACS. Automakers like Ford, General Motors, and Rivian have announced plans to transition from CCS to NACS, recognising the reliability of Tesla’s charging network. ChargePoint's Omni Port ensures compatibility with both standards, providing flexibility for drivers as the industry continues to evolve.
